On 26 June 2026, the State Council of the People’s Republic of China (PRC) issued the revised Regulations on the Protection of Layout-Designs of Integrated Circuits (2026 Regulations), which shall come into force on 15 October 2026.
The Council promulgated and implemented the current Regulations (2001 Regulations) in 2001.
Scope of Protection: Expanded to Emerging FieldsIn the 2001 Regulations, the protection scope primarily covered traditional semiconductor integrated circuits.
In the 2026 Regulations, layout-designs of integrated circuits that integrate photonic, quantum, or other functions, are included within the scope of protection.
The 2026 Regulations help to protect exclusive rights in integrated circuit layout-designs, stimulate the enthusiasm of innovators for design, and foster the innovative development of integrated circuit technology.
